Context

Card declines create resend storms. Picnic marketing wants the same hour. One radio and a sleeping OEM policy will lose enrollment Saturday.

Free (300 SMS lifetime) is a rehearsal house, not a district.

Core scenario guidance

Primary + spare paired through August. Health is last submit after 17:00, not a noon screenshot.

Hold PTA until auth drain. Timezone per family locale if you serve more than one region.

Enrollment-week roles

RoleWhenTypical fail
Primary auth radioFees portal + LMS loginOEM sleep during Saturday open
Hot sparePrimary unpaired or submit errorsUnplugged since July inventory
Payment-provider callbacksResend storms after card declinesNo per-parent rate limit
PTA / picnic SMSHeld until auth drainReleased into Saturday OTP

Operations

Friday 17:50 canary both radios. After OEM updates, re-pair before Saturday.

Abort: hold picnic, keep auth OTP, rate-limit resend. Do not “resend all unpaid.”

Security and compliance

Minors and parents: short bodies. No full payment OTPs in staff Discord. Authenticate payment-provider resend hooks.

Picnic SMS is promotional. Fee OTP is not a PTA list.

Decision guide

Ship when Friday canary is green. Delay if phones live in a locked office all August. If handsets are forbidden, CPaaS for fee OTP.

Deep dive: production hardening

Shared USB hubs die when cleaners pull a socket on Friday. One brick per radio.

Dual-SIM remap after patches. Fee OTP stays on the documented slot.

No auto-reply on OTP numbers.

Watch DLR, not SIS 200s.

Deep dive: scaling and failure modes

Districts add devices before enrollment doubles. Do not invent a hidden unlimited-handset SKU.

Multi-country families: several evening peaks. One UTC cron complains.

Raise OEM ceilings; fair-use remains. Not unlimited carrier SMS.

Deep dive: integration discipline

Idempotency on payment_attempt + send-otp. Checkout retries are the default.

Feature-flag the spare in a July rehearsal, not in a wiki at 09:12 Saturday.

Fees-open Saturday

07:40: pairing + last canary DLR. Cold spare means you already failed.

Rate-limit after the first “codes down” group-chat rumour.

Abort: hold picnic, keep OTP, page if both dark. If that is unwritten, SIS will be rebooted instead.
